[0027] Such as Figure 1-8 As shown, the mushroom lamp includes a lampshade 1, a base 2, a positive electrode shrapnel 2a, a hollow negative electrode screw 2b, a bulb-type light source 3, and a cable lead wire 2c. The lampshade 1 is translucent and its material is glass, and the base 2 The material is bakelite, the material of the positive electrode shrapnel 2a and the negative electrode screw 2b is 0.3mm thick copper sheet material, the negative electrode screw 2b is vertically arranged and the opening is upward, and the positive electrode shrapnel 2a and the negative electrode screw 2b are in a non-contact state. The bulb-type light source 3 adopts an incandescent lamp with an E27 interface.
